They just have to put more thought into when to use them, because they cost more stamina. However, because combinations are still extremely effective, players will still look for opportunities to use them. If consecutive attacks (think combos) cost 300% more stamina, they will be used less, because otherwise players will run out of stamina quickly and be at a disadvantage. So, while the proposition of making combos and consecutive offensive attacks cost 300% more stamina is unrealistic, the impact it would have on gameplay would be very realistic, due to the incentives created. Then those incentives need to be evaluated in regards to how they impact gameplay. But we need to accept that it isn’t about the goal, or immediate effect of a mechanic - but rather, the incentives said mechanic creates. because it seems counterintuitive to create a stamina system where fighters gas out from throwing a few combos.

In other words, the stamina cost for attacks (particularly combos) would almost need to be unrealistically drastic, in order to have a realistic impact on gameplay. I’ve come to the conclusion that in order for an MMA game’s stamina system to have a “realistic” impact on the gameplay, the stamina and damage system would both need to be tuned dramatically.
